The Vixen Horns VXS-1000P is a manual hand-crank siren delivering a powerful 110-decibel sound with a quarter-mile range. Its foldable, lightweight design combines durable plastic and metal for portability and longevity. Adjustable volume control and a compact form factor make it ideal for emergency signaling, outdoor activities, and event cheering.

Not as loud as advertised; requires a tremendous amount of effort to crank
So first of all it works, but it's not loud at all. It's not even close to the 110db that is advertised. Secondly, it takes a ton of physical effort to crank the handle in order to produce a decently loud sound. I'm a fit male and get tired out after about 1 minute of cranking. You basically have to crank it at full speed to get sound louder than PC speakers on max. It's really not worth the money. Get an air horn or electric siren instead.
